Singer Hamid Hami: In the silence of the court artists, we are killed one by one

Aug 12, 2021, 13:31 GMT+1

Pop singer Hamid Hami posted a picture of Ali Soleimani, an actor who died of coronary heart disease, on his Instagram story and wrote: "Silence in the face of oppression is the same as oppression, a little dirtier." In the absolute silence of the clowns / court artists, we are killed one by one and the traitors to Iran become more shameful.
